What is disadvantage of Wi-Fi 6?
Following are the drawbacks or disadvantages of WiFi 6 or 802.11 ax technology : ➨OFDM subcarrier spacing is narrower at 78.125 KHz. This means good phase noise oscillators and highly linear RF front ends are essential. ➨As 1024-QAM is used to achieve higher data rates, EVM specification is tight.Is Wi-Fi 6 fast enough for gaming?
WiFi 5 allows for a maximum of 3.5 gigabits per second. WiFi 6 pushes that all the way up to 9.6 Gbps. That's a theoretical maximum, so you're not likely to ever hit that speed. But hitting speeds of 5 Gbps and above will be incredible, especially for downloading large games over WiFi.Can Wi-Fi 6 do 1Gbps?
Connecting a Wi-Fi 6 AP to a typical gigabit network is possible but will bottleneck the speeds of the Wi-Fi so clients won't be able to realize connection speeds over 1Gbps to the internal LAN or internet.Is Wi-Fi 6 good for gaming?

So, how much faster is Wi-Fi 6? 9.6 Gbps is the maximum throughput of Wi-Fi 6 across multiple channels. In contrast, Wi-Fi 5 offers a maximum of 3.5 Gbps. These are theoretical maximums however; in real-world situations, local networks may not reach this top speed.Does Wi-Fi 6 work with older devices?
WiFi 6 routers are 100% backwards compatible with WiFi 5 and older WiFi devices.How many devices can Wi-Fi 6 support?
In Wifi 6, 8×8 MU MIMO technology is used. This can handle up to eight devices connected and actively using the wireless LAN without any interference.How do I optimize my Wi-Fi 6?
